Organon USA will soon begin training doctors to implant a contraceptive rod called Implanon.
The FDA approved it Monday.
The birth control is designed to be inserted underneath the skin of the upper arm and provides 99 percent protection for up to three years.

BILLINGS, Mont. — The Bureau of Land Management plans to give 24 older wild horses birth control shots as part of an ongoing effort to help limit the population and address concerns about conditions on the Pryor Mountain horse range in Montana and Wyoming.
